450w viparspectra (200w at the wall) I chose this light cuz everything I read said go for 50w per sq ft and it seemed relatively cheap with higher quality features and performance.

Two clones-GSC and SOUR OG I vegged 4 weeks and flipped them 12/12 Nov 2nd Fox farms happy frog 5g smart pots Fox farms trio very sparingly (after 4 weeks of nothing) Also unsulphured blackstrap molasses between feedings. I've read mixed stuff about using fox farms trio and the molasses. Molasses is for the microbes in the soil and I've read that fox farm big bloom, tiger bloom kill the microbes in your soil so there's no point in molasses. I do it anyways.
